디바이스별 viewport 설정.

 
참고하세요.
 
<?php if(strpos($_SERVER['HTTP_USER_AGENT'],"iPhone")){?>
  <meta name="viewport" content="width=device-width, initial-scale=0.67, maximum-scale=0.67, minimum-scale=0.67, user-scalable=no, target-densitydpi=medium-dpi" />
 <?php }else if(strpos($_SERVER['HTTP_USER_AGENT'],"iPad")){?>
  <meta name="viewport" content="user-scalable=no,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0, width=device-width" />
 <?php }else if(strpos($_SERVER['HTTP_USER_AGENT'],"Android 2")){?>
  <me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0, user-scalable=yes, target-densitydpi=device-dpi" />
 <?php }else if(strpos($_SERVER['HTTP_USER_AGENT'],"Android")){?>
  <me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0, user-scalable=yes, target-densitydpi=device-dpi" />
 <?php }else if(strpos($_SERVER['HTTP_USER_AGENT'],"Opera Mini")){?>
  <me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0, user-scalable=no, target-densitydpi=device-dpi" />
 <?php }else if(strpos($_SERVER['HTTP_USER_AGENT'],"Opera 9")){?>
  <meta name="viewport" content="initial-scale=0.75, maximum-scale=0.75, minimum-scale=0.75, user-scalable=no" />
 <?php }else if(strpos($_SERVER['HTTP_USER_AGENT'],"MSIE")){?>
  <me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0, user-scalable=no, target-densitydpi=device-dpi" />
 <?php }else if(strpos($_SERVER['HTTP_USER_AGENT'],"FROYO")){?>
  <me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0, user-scalable=no, target-densitydpi=device-dpi" />
 <?php }?>
 
 
|

댓글 5개

좋네요 굿뜨!
오 좋네요. 이거 바로 써먹을수 있을것 같네요.
골머리 썩고 있었는데,
이 문서 때문에 힌트 얻어 작업 마무리가 잘 되었습니다.
감사합니다!!
감사합니다!!
댓글을 작성하시려면 로그인이 필요합니다.

팁게시판

디자인과 관련된 유용한 정보를 공유하세요. 질문은 상단의 QA에서 해주시기 바랍니다.

+
제목 글쓴이 날짜 조회
13년 전 조회 2,412
13년 전 조회 925
13년 전 조회 2,832
13년 전 조회 1,024
13년 전 조회 2,898
13년 전 조회 4,792
13년 전 조회 978
13년 전 조회 2,186
13년 전 조회 2,187
13년 전 조회 2,296
13년 전 조회 5,154
13년 전 조회 1,868
13년 전 조회 5,577
13년 전 조회 1,694
13년 전 조회 3,525
13년 전 조회 2,125
13년 전 조회 4,081
13년 전 조회 3,337
13년 전 조회 4,870
13년 전 조회 2,668
13년 전 조회 2,124
13년 전 조회 2,458
13년 전 조회 2,799
13년 전 조회 1,444
13년 전 조회 1,861
🐛 버그신고